A quick look at the QGIS Georeferencer that helps you place scanned maps or downloaded pictures, correctly on a map.

1. Try and select a map projection that is close to the scanned map original. Use that in your QGIS project and in the georeferencer.
2. Start with at least two points, so that you can select "linear" transformation and activate the link between the georeferencer and QGIS.
3. If you have high residual numbers for your additional points, you need to increase the transformation complexity. You need to balance this with sufficient number of reference points.
4. Try the georeferensing in QGIS, set some transparency to check it. Repeat and edit the points and transformation settings as needed.

Pro Tip:
If your scanned map is rotated, you can rotate the QGIS Canvas to match when you are using the georeferencer.
